log

age author description
Tue, 19 Feb 2013 18:45:37 +0000 mcimadamore 8004962: Code generation crash with lambda and local classes
Tue, 19 Feb 2013 11:33:48 +0000 mcimadamore Fix: Avoid circularity between LambdaToMethod.visitClassDef and LambdaTranslationContext.complete()
Fri, 15 Feb 2013 19:52:55 -0800 rfield Sync with changes per review comment on TL commit
Fri, 15 Feb 2013 14:57:08 +0000 mcimadamore Bug fixes:
Thu, 14 Feb 2013 17:28:59 +0000 mcimadamore 8008227: Mixing lambdas with anonymous classes leads to NPE thrown by compiler
Thu, 14 Feb 2013 12:16:32 +0000 mcimadamore More fixes:
Wed, 13 Feb 2013 08:11:52 -0800 rfield javac: Adjust to the change of the API of SerializableLambda to prevent the return of a mutable array
Tue, 12 Feb 2013 19:32:57 -0800 rfield Add abstract general type signature generator to Types. Use it in lambdaToMethod and ClassWriter.
Tue, 12 Feb 2013 18:17:11 +0000 mcimadamore More fixes:
Tue, 12 Feb 2013 08:40:35 -0800 rfield Separate side-effecting ClassWriter signature generation from lambda signature generation
Tue, 12 Feb 2013 14:32:00 +0000 mcimadamore 8007535: Compiler crashes on @FunctionalInterface used on interface with two inherited methods with same signatures
Fri, 08 Feb 2013 15:46:57 +0000 mcimadamore Fix: Fix case of clash in serialized names when method name and signature hashes are identical.
Thu, 07 Feb 2013 22:43:12 -0800 rfield Unify two distinct approaches to type signature generation for lambdas.
Thu, 07 Feb 2013 19:30:15 +0000 mcimadamore Enhancement: more stable serialized lambda names
Thu, 07 Feb 2013 15:18:15 +0000 mcimadamore Remove redundant static int arg from alternate metafactory indy call
Thu, 07 Feb 2013 12:53:47 +0000 mcimadamore serialization metafactory protocol changes
Thu, 07 Feb 2013 10:58:03 +0000 mcimadamore Fix: inherited generic functional descriptors are merged incorrectly
Wed, 06 Feb 2013 13:56:11 +0000 mcimadamore Enhancement: special case inference to infer RuntimeException when throws type-variable has no constraints
Tue, 05 Feb 2013 14:15:26 +0000 mcimadamore Fix: missing constraints propagation leads to spurious errors when nested generic method calls have primitive target
Tue, 05 Feb 2013 12:32:35 +0000 mcimadamore Remove hacks from Infer.InferenceContext
Mon, 04 Feb 2013 14:37:33 +0000 mcimadamore Misc cleanups
Mon, 04 Feb 2013 12:42:02 +0000 mcimadamore merge
Mon, 04 Feb 2013 11:58:43 +0000 mcimadamore merge with jdk8-b75
Thu, 31 Jan 2013 17:04:55 -0800 katleman Added tag jdk8-b75 for changeset c2e11e2ec4a3
Sat, 26 Jan 2013 19:24:46 -0800 lana Mergejdk8-b75
Wed, 23 Jan 2013 20:11:07 -0800 darcy 8006264: Add explanation of why default methods cannot be used in JDK 8 javax.lang.model
Wed, 23 Jan 2013 13:27:24 -0800 jjg 8006775: JSR 308: Compiler changes in JDK8
Wed, 23 Jan 2013 20:57:40 +0000 vromero 8006694: temporarily workaround combo tests are causing time out in several platforms
Wed, 23 Jan 2013 15:08:03 +0000 mcimadamore 8006692: jdk/test/java/util/Collections/BigBinarySearch.java fails to compile
Tue, 22 Jan 2013 19:07:20 -0800 jjg Merge
Tue, 22 Jan 2013 19:06:05 -0800 jjg 8006728: temporarily workaround jtreg problems for doclint tests in othervm
Tue, 22 Jan 2013 18:43:22 -0800 jjg 8006723: sjavac test fails to compile on clean build
Tue, 22 Jan 2013 16:39:51 +0000 mcimadamore 8006684: Compiler produces java.lang.VerifyError: Bad type on operand stack
Tue, 22 Jan 2013 16:23:35 +0000 mcimadamore 8006673: TargetType52 fails because of bad golden file
Mon, 21 Jan 2013 20:19:53 +0000 mcimadamore 8005166: Add support for static interface methods
Mon, 21 Jan 2013 20:15:16 +0000 mcimadamore 8005851: Remove support for synchronized interface methods
Mon, 21 Jan 2013 20:14:39 +0000 mcimadamore 8006566: Remove transient lambda-related guards from JavacParser
Mon, 21 Jan 2013 20:13:56 +0000 mcimadamore 8005244: Implement overload resolution as per latest spec EDR
Mon, 21 Jan 2013 11:16:28 -0800 lana Merge
Sun, 20 Jan 2013 23:39:11 -0800 lana Merge
Mon, 21 Jan 2013 10:07:37 -0800 jjg 8006251: doclint: incorrect position for diagnostic for illegal text in tags
Mon, 21 Jan 2013 10:00:46 -0800 jjg 8006263: Supplementary test cases needed for doclint
Fri, 18 Jan 2013 15:38:14 +0000 mcimadamore 8006561: Langtools test failure: missing diags/examples
Fri, 18 Jan 2013 00:16:21 +0100 ohrstrom 8004658: Add internal smart javac wrapper to solve JEP 139
Thu, 17 Jan 2013 18:15:20 +0000 mcimadamore 8005852: Treatment of '_' as identifier
Wed, 16 Jan 2013 20:41:14 -0800 jjg 8006228: Doclint doesn't detect <code> {@code nested inline} </code>
Wed, 16 Jan 2013 13:22:09 -0800 darcy 8006283: Change to Class.cast() in javax.lang.model implementation for repeating annotations
Wed, 16 Jan 2013 12:14:29 -0800 lana Merge
Wed, 16 Jan 2013 10:29:52 -0800 jjg 8006236: doclint: structural issue hidden
Wed, 16 Jan 2013 17:40:28 +0000 mcimadamore 8005964: Regression: difference in error recovery after ambiguity causes JCK test failure
Wed, 16 Jan 2013 16:30:11 +0000 mcimadamore 8005299: Add FunctionalInterface checking to javac
Wed, 16 Jan 2013 16:27:01 +0000 mcimadamore 8005854: Add support for array constructor references
Tue, 15 Jan 2013 13:03:11 -0800 jjg 8006224: Doclint NPE for attribute with no value
Tue, 15 Jan 2013 20:38:39 +0000 chegar 8006344: Broken javadoc link in javax.lang.model.element.Element
Mon, 14 Jan 2013 14:17:25 -0800 jjg 8006241: Test DocRootSlash.java fails
Mon, 14 Jan 2013 13:50:01 -0800 jjg 8006119: update javac to follow latest spec for repeatable annotations
Mon, 14 Jan 2013 19:52:36 +0100 jfranck 7193719: Support repeating annotations in javax.lang.model
Thu, 10 Jan 2013 19:38:57 -0800 jjg 8004834: Add doclint support into javadoc
Thu, 24 Jan 2013 16:49:37 -0800 katleman Added tag jdk8-b74 for changeset 56c97aff46bb
Wed, 16 Jan 2013 12:00:21 -0800 katleman Added tag jdk8-b73 for changeset 8d0baee36c71jdk8-b74